Design and Build Quality
The Retroid Pocket 2S retains the classic design of its predecessors but with some notable upgrades. It measures 6.1 x 3.14 x 1.1 inches and weighs approximately 196g, making it highly portable and comfortable to hold. The device is available in six colors: Clear Green, 16Bit, Retro, Black, Indigo, and Clear Back, catering to various aesthetic preferences.
The build quality is generally good, although some users have noted inconsistencies in the manufacturing process. The device features a durable construction that can withstand regular use, but it may not be as polished as some of its higher-end counterparts.
Display
The Retroid Pocket 2S boasts a 3.5-inch touchscreen display with a 4:3 aspect ratio and a resolution of 640×480 pixels. While the resolution is on the lower side, it is well-suited for the types of games it is intended to play, particularly those from the PlayStation 1 era and earlier. The screen is decently sized for retro gaming and benefits from optional tweaks like shaders to enhance the visual experience.
Performance
The Retroid Pocket 2S is powered by a Unisoc Octa-core T610 processor, paired with 3GB of LPDDR4x RAM and 32GB of EMMC storage. This configuration provides sufficient performance for emulating games up to the PlayStation 1 and Dreamcast era, although 3D games can be challenging to run smoothly.
Compared to its predecessor, the Retroid Pocket 2+, the 2S model offers better performance at the same price point, making it a more attractive option for those looking for a balance between price and performance.
Features and Connectivity
The Retroid Pocket 2S is packed with connectivity options, including Bluetooth 5.0, dual-band Wi-Fi (2.4GHz and 5.0GHz), a 3.5mm headphone jack, a USB-C 2.0 port for charging, and a micro-HDMI port for outputting to a TV or monitor. The device also features a micro SD card slot, allowing for expandable storage.
The handheld includes hall effect joysticks and analog shoulder buttons, enhancing the gaming experience. It comes pre-loaded with emulation and game streaming apps, and an included screen protector adds to its value.
Software and User Experience
The Retroid Pocket 2S runs on Android 11, which is a significant upgrade from the Android 9.0 found in the Retroid Pocket 2+. This newer version of Android provides better stability and access to a wider range of apps, including those for game streaming and social media.
The device comes with a user-friendly startup wizard that guides users through the initial setup process. However, setting up emulators and loading games may require some technical know-how, which could be a barrier for less tech-savvy users.
Ergonomics and Comfort
The Retroid Pocket 2S is designed with ergonomics in mind, featuring a comfortable layout that includes a classic D-Pad, hall effect analog sticks, and the usual gaming buttons. The device also includes three additional buttons along the bottom for Home, Return, and a custom button. The shoulder and trigger buttons are located on the top, making it easy to access all controls during gameplay.
The weight and dimensions of the device make it easy to hold for extended periods, although it may not be as comfortable as some of the higher-end models like the Retroid Pocket 3+.
Value for Money
The Retroid Pocket 2S offers excellent value for its price. Available for less than $100, it provides a robust retro gaming experience with good build quality and sufficient performance for its intended use. While it may not be perfect for more demanding emulators, it is a solid choice for those on a budget who are looking for a reliable handheld gaming device.
